## Tuning

The receipt mailer (Almsgate) batches donation receipts and sends through the Thornquay relay. On-call: if the queue backs up, resist the urge to crank batch size — the relay rate-limits per connection, and bigger batches just mean bigger retries. Scale worker count first, then shorten the flush interval. Dedupe window must stay longer than the retry horizon or donors get duplicate receipts, which generates tickets. All knobs live in one place and are read at worker start. Current production values follow.

tuning table, kajop-yafof:
QUOTAS = {
    "wenath": 10,
    "ulaael": 5,
}

## Restarting GridLoom

GridLoom is the crossword generation service that backs the Puzzlewick editor. Before restarting, confirm no active grid builds are in flight by checking the worker queue depth in the Tallowgate dashboard; interrupting a build mid-fill can leave orphaned lock rows in the dictionary cache. Restart the loom-worker units one at a time, waiting for each to report healthy. The restart will pick up the current configuration values, listed below.

service settings:
ralael:
  pin: 7453
  tenant: zorath
  seal: seal_087806e4
  metrics_host: metrics.ralael.paliqworks.example
  standby_team: fraath
  escalation: praok-istiel
  nonce: 10e083

## Build provenance: cron jobs → Tidewheel workflows

Heads-up for plugin authors: the old cron boxes are gone. All scheduled jobs for the Marquet platform now run through the Tidewheel workflow engine, which means every run gets signed provenance metadata your plugins can verify. If your plugin previously scraped cron logs, switch to the workflow run API instead. Each migrated job's first verified run is stamped with a provenance token, shown below.

build token for kajeg-yahof: htk6_93702e

Break-glass: Marrowqueue broker upgrade. Use only if the rolling upgrade stalls and consumers are blocked. Steps: freeze publishers, drain the in-flight partition, force-promote the standby node, resume traffic. Expect ~4 min of queue lag. Do not skip the drain step — duplicate delivery otherwise. Notify the sync channel before and after. Break-glass credentials are sealed; unseal requires two engineers present. To unseal the credential locker, enter the recovery passphrase below.

recovery phrase for yajof-bagap: oliwyn-ulaael